The DD-124 and DD-128 Data Dolphin data loggers provide the accuracy of a laboratory instrument even when working in the harsh conditions of field environments. The DD-124Õs four differential and the DD-128Õs eight single-ended high precision inputs provide resolution to 90 nanovolts. The built-in analog and digital filters allow elimination of external signal conditioning. In addition, four lower precision inputs accept pulse, on/off status, and event start/stop signals. The DD-124 and DD-128 use non-volatile flash memory for long term data storage without requiring batteries to preserve the memory. By using a database structure, inputs can be added or deleted and even the sampling rate can be changed on the fly without a restart. Designed for field use, all inputs incorporate lightning and static protection. To maintain logging and the internal clock, the DD-124 and DD-128 include backup power packs. Low operating power gives these batteries a very long life. Note, however, that these batteries do not provide power to external sensors. The Data Dolphin software allows setup of the data logger and viewing of its current status. In addition, it generates graphs of the data and exports it for use in other programs. |
DD-124: Ð 4 precision analog inputs (24-bit A/D); Ð Can be used as single ended or differential inputs DD-128: Ð 8 single ended precision analog inputs (24-bit A/D) and 4 single ended standard analog inputs (10-bit A/D) Ð Can also accept digital (on/off) inputs Ð Can be configured as counters

Formerly known as STI Automation and Lundahl Inc. In September 2006 Scientific Technologies, Inc. (STI) sold its Automation Products Group to Automation Products Group, Inc. (APG), a new company formed as a result of STI Safety Products Group’s recent merger with a subsidiary of Japan-based Omron Corporation. “This change will be completely transparent for Automation Products Group, Inc. customers, and they can expect the same level of high quality automation products and services that they have come to depend on over the years,” says Jim Vella, APG President. “Automation Products Group, Inc. will continue to be a single source for process and automation sensor solutions.”Reviews
